Abstract

Background: Infant growth and development are significantly influenced by adequate breastfeeding. According to the WHO (2023), global breastfeeding coverage has reached only 48%, still below the World Health Assembly’s target of 50%. Low exclusive breastfeeding rates can negatively impact infant growth, including weight gain. Objective: To determine the relationship between exclusive breastfeeding and weight gain in infants aged 3–6 months in the Payung Sekaki Health Center service area. Methods: This study used a quantitative design with a retrospective approach. The population in this study consisted of infants aged 3–6 months who were registered at the Payung Sekaki Community Health Center. The sample in this study consisted of 85 infants, and the sampling technique used was Cluster sampling. Data were obtained through primary data via questionnaires and secondary data via KMS (Health Card). Data analysis used the Chi-square test. Results: There was a significant relationship between exclusive breastfeeding and weight gain in infants aged 3–6 months (p < 0.05). Conclusion: Exclusive breastfeeding is associated with weight gain in infants aged 3–6 months. Mothers who have babies are expected to provide exclusive breastfeeding to their babies and continue until the baby is 2 years old.
